How long does a novel study take?
For a mainstream class it takes anywhere from 4 to 5 weeks. I spend 2-3 weeks on the novel itself with the bulk of class time spent discussing chapters and narrative techniques. Some class time, usually 10 to 20 minutes at the start of the lesson, might be given over to finishing reading set for homework.
